Rev. Augusto “Al” Lorenzo Gamalo, was born in Tacloban City Philippines, one of three children of Castor and Fara Gamalo, Sr. He attended elementary school and high school in Tacloban City before receiving his bachelor’s degree in philosophy from Nativity of Our Lady College Seminary in Borongan, Philippines.
He pursued his seminary studies in St. Mary Seminary and University, Baltimore, where he received his master’s degree in divinity and completed his studies in the spring of 2016. Fr. Al was ordanined on June 4, 2016 by Bishop David O'Connell.
His summer assignments have included St. Charles Borromeo Parish, Cinnaminson; St. Catherine Parish, Middletown; Nativity Parish, Fair Haven, and most recently St. Aloysius Parish. He was ordained a transitional deacon in May 2013. Fr. Al joined the Parish of St. Gregory the Great as a parochial vicar in July 2016.
